In the 1600s, Galileo Galilei and Isaac newton revolutionized scientific thought. Galileo is often regarded as the father of modern observational astronomy and made significant contributions to the scientific method, particularly through his experiments and telescopic discoveries. Isaac Newton, on the other hand, laid the groundwork for classical mechanics with his laws of motion and universal gravitation, fundamentally changing the understanding of physics and mathematics. Together, their work marked a pivotal shift from Aristotelian views to a more empirical and mathematical approach to science.

During the 1600s and 1700s, women faced significant obstacles in being accepted as scientists due to societal norms that limited their education and participation in academic circles. They were often excluded from formal scientific institutions and denied access to academic resources, making it difficult for them to gain recognition for their work. Additionally, prevailing beliefs about women's intellectual capabilities and roles in society contributed to the challenges they faced in pursuing scientific careers.

The 1600s were a time marked by the Scientific Revolution. During this time, women were treated as inferior being who were meant to tend to the house and tend to children. During this time, a centuries-long debate known as the Querreles des Femmes was occurring in which men argued that women were not capable of higher thinking because their skulls were smaller. They also said that because women's hips were wider, they were naturally meant to be mothers and not to be involved in scientific affairs.
